Ingredients: 6 oz blackberries (chopped) 8 oz strawberries (chopped) ½ small red onion (chopped) 1 jalapeño chopped 8 to 10 sprigs cilantro (chopped) ½ lime (squeezed) a pinch or 2 of xylitol or to taste (optional) Directions: Wash the fruit, jalapeño, and cilantro and set aside.

Combine the ingredients. In a large bowl, add the pineapple, jalapeño, and cilantro. Sprinkle with salt and add the fresh lime juice. Toss the ingredients together then add the blackberries and lightly toss to combine. Serve. This salsa is best served right away or store in an airtight container for up to 4 days.

Blackberry Salsa. Prep Time: 15 mins | Make time: 0 mins | Total time: 15 mins. Serves: 10. INGREDIENTS. 1 qt blackberries, chopped 1 medium red bell pepper, chopped 1/4 cup red onion, chopped 1/4 cup fresh cilantro leaves, chopped 1/4 small jalapeno, seeded and minced 1 large lime, juiced (about 1/4 cup lime juice) 2 Tbs honey
